Best time to visit Chicago

The most comfortable time to visit Chicago is usually May, June, September and October, when daytime highs sit in the pleasant 16-26°C range and the heaviest July rain is behind you.

Which forecast is most accurate for Chicago?
For destinations abroad we compare the three global models (ECMWF, GFS and ICON) that nearly every weather app quietly builds on. No single app tells you when they disagree - we do, so you can judge the confidence yourself.
